题
什么是perferred工作流程,以拉发布的释放支从中央仓库使用 混帐流?
例如:
麦克做了一个释放的分支,他发布其通过"混帐流释发布的1.0"
珍妮会喜欢的工作上,释放支过,她怎么会把它从中央仓库中继续工作}类型的流动,特别是支?
- 创建支自己在当地通过
git flow release start 1.0
然后git pull
? - 创建追踪分地通过git
git checkout -b release/1.0 origin/release/1.0
继续存在(并git流工作的分支上这种方式?)
解决方案
所需要做的只是建立一个本地跟踪分支,不需要特定于git-flow的命令。显然,Git-flow只关心分支的名称以及是否以“ release /”字符串作为前缀。
因此就可以建立像git branch --track release/1.5 origin/release/1.5
这样的本地跟踪分支。
其他提示
git flow版本(和功能)具有一个“ track”命令来简化您要尝试执行的操作。要为已经发布的分支设置本地跟踪分支,并切换到该分支,只需执行以下操作: 通用标签
或 通用标签
这是发行“ track”的gitflow源的代码摘录“命令: 通用标签
一旦 git flow release publish
是的,你可以做到以下几点:
git fetch -q “origin” “release1.0”
git branch –no-track “release1.0” FETCH_HEAD
git checkout -q “release1.0”
然后你就可以开始拉:
git pull “origin” “release1.0”
不隶属于 StackOverflow